The Arts Council is a sub-committee of the Washington Economic Development Committee.  The members are appointed by the Board of Selectmen for an indefinite term.  All meetings are public and Minutes and Agendas will be posted here.

The goal of the Arts Council is to "increase support of cultural institutions and community events in order to foster independent artists and craftspeople" Pg. 19 of the POCD. Full Mission Statement

CONGRATULATIONS!

The CT Humanities Cultural Fund announced recipients of grants for 2023.  Seven Washington organizations were awarded grants.  ASAP, Common Ground with Jane Whitney, Gunn Memorial Library and Museum, Institute for American Indian Studies, Pilobolus, The Judy Black Memorial Park and Gardens and the Washington Art Association & Gallery.
